The Neighborhood Charm

Reinickendorf isn't exactly the tourist trail, and that's actually what I loved about staying here. You're in real Berlin, where locals go about their daily lives without dodging tour groups. The area has this residential calm that I found pretty refreshing after days of sightseeing. There's a decent bakery just down the street where I grabbed coffee most mornings, and honestly, being a bit removed from the city center meant I could decompress properly each evening. The S-Bahn connections aren't bad either — you can get into Mitte in about 30 minutes.

5 minutes walk from the metro station. Nice looking quiet neighborhood. The apartment is a good size to fit a 5 people with comfort.
Ann Croatia 9.0
Good location with plenty of local restaurants. Easy access to trains and buses. In centre of Berlin within 20 mins. Near to local lake for swimming/sun bathing.
